OVH Cloud OVH Cloud

Fomulaire Email contact.php

5 réponses
Avatar
Charly
Bonjour,

j'ai un formulaire inscrit en html et j'aimerais récupérer les champs pour
envoyer par email.
Il ne me manque plus que formulaire contact.php
Est-ce qu'une bonne âme pourrait me donner un coup de main ?

Merci

Charly

5 réponses

Avatar
didier
Bonjour,

j'ai un formulaire inscrit en html et j'aimerais récupérer les champs pour
envoyer par email.
Il ne me manque plus que formulaire contact.php
Est-ce qu'une bonne âme pourrait me donner un coup de main ?

Merci

Charly
Des précisions ? Qu'entends-tu par "formulaire contact.php" ?

Didier.

Avatar
Florian Sinatra
*didier* @ 28/08/2006 21:37 :
Bonjour,

j'ai un formulaire inscrit en html et j'aimerais récupérer les champs pour
envoyer par email.
Il ne me manque plus que formulaire contact.php
Est-ce qu'une bonne âme pourrait me donner un coup de main ?

Merci

Charly
Des précisions ? Qu'entends-tu par "formulaire contact.php" ?

Didier.


Il demande un script tout cuit.


Avatar
bloiiing
Charly wrote:
Bonjour,

j'ai un formulaire inscrit en html et j'aimerais récupérer les champs pour
envoyer par email.
Il ne me manque plus que formulaire contact.php
Est-ce qu'une bonne âme pourrait me donner un coup de main ?

Merci

Charly


Un exemple de formulaire:

<html>
<body>
<form method="post" action="contact.php">
Votre email: <input type="text" name="email" size="40"><br>
<input type="submit" name="submit" value="Envoyez moi votre email">
<form>
</body>
</html>

Un exemple de contact.php:

<?php
$email = $_POST['email'];
mail( '', 'sujet du message', $email);
?>

a+
bloiiing

PS: Je n'ai pas testé mais je pense qu'avec ça tu devrais comprendre...
--
To send me an email go to:
Pour m'envoyer un courriel allez à:
http://antispam.moonbeat.net/

Avatar
Olivier Miakinen

Un exemple de contact.php:

<?php
$email = $_POST['email'];
mail( '', 'sujet du message', $email);
?>


Joli exemple de script permettant de servir de passerelle à spam pour la
terre entière.

PS: Je n'ai pas testé mais je pense qu'avec ça tu devrais comprendre...


J'espère qu'avec ma réponse tu comprendras que ce genre de script ne
doit pas se faire à la légère et qu'il faut absolument tester la
validité des champs d'entête : <http://faqfclphp.free.fr/#rub5.3>.

Au passage, il est assez suicidaire d'utiliser la fonction mail()
tant qu'on n'a pas compris quelle est la structure d'un message :
en particulier comment le contenu se distingue des entêtes, et
comment des CR+LF dans un entête permet à un spammeur d'ajouter
un zillion d'adresses à spammer en Bcc, plus bien sûr le contenu
du spam.

Avatar
bloiiing
Olivier Miakinen wrote:
Joli exemple de script permettant de servir de passerelle à spam pour la
terre entière.

PS: Je n'ai pas testé mais je pense qu'avec ça tu devrais comprendre...


J'espère qu'avec ma réponse tu comprendras que ce genre de script ne
doit pas se faire à la légère et qu'il faut absolument tester la
validité des champs d'entête : <http://faqfclphp.free.fr/#rub5.3>.

Au passage, il est assez suicidaire d'utiliser la fonction mail()
tant qu'on n'a pas compris quelle est la structure d'un message :
en particulier comment le contenu se distingue des entêtes, et
comment des CR+LF dans un entête permet à un spammeur d'ajouter
un zillion d'adresses à spammer en Bcc, plus bien sûr le contenu
du spam.


C'était juste un exemple pour lui faire comprendre comment on récupère
les variables des formulaires, pas un script prêt à être utilisé tel
quel. J'aurais pu lui donner un lien vers la doc de php où l'on trouve
quasiment le même genre d'exemple pour la fonction mail().

Mais merci pour le lien que je ne connaissais pas.

--
To send me an email go to:
Pour m'envoyer un courriel allez à:
http://antispam.moonbeat.net/